We've been discussing the perl split and how to minimize disruption for
users.  Warren, spot, and I are seeing about getting the 'core' perl
packages that have been split into separate RPMs added to the list of
packages that get installed by default whenever perl is installed.  This
way, most users will still have CPAN + co, but we'll still have most of
the advantages we wanted from splitting them out in the first place.

This basically changes the 'build/devel' related perl modules from
opt-in to opt-out for F7.

What do you think?

For reference, these are the packages in question:
perl-devel
perl-CPAN
perl-ExtUtils-Embed
perl-ExtUtils-MakeMaker
perl-Test-Harness
perl-Test-Simple
